While opera is enjoyable through our headphones or speakers, it is a whole other experience when you actually see the opera in reality. For example, when you go to a proper opera performance in an opera house, you will get to experience some of the best classical opera music live in all its splendor. The theater acoustics are made to ensure that everybody in the audience can hear the lovely opera sounds, even if you are having a seat right at the back. Asides from the remarkable vocal singing and live orchestra, you will additionally get to watch a real show. Besides, the entire point of opera is to tell a tale, as individuals like Christopher White would definitely confirm. Therefore, you likewise get to watch an actual story unfold on stage, where there are funny slapstick moments, elaborate set designs and impressive costumes. Moreover, there are likewise social benefits of going to the opera, like the truth that it can lead to meeting people with shared passions and creating brand-new companionships.

So, the question is, why is classic music good for you? Well, there is well-documented research to sustain the idea that classical music has therapeutic features, with a certain focus on opera music especially. As an example, research studies have uncovered that when individuals listened to opera music, their high blood pressure reduces, they breathe more smoothly, and their heart rate reduces. Based on this, it is safe to say that one of the primary benefits of listening to opera music is the simple truth that it can be a reliable resource for anxiety management. So, the next time you are feeling stressed out, it is a great idea to find a comfortable area in your home, shut your eyes and listen to some gorgeous opera music.

Considering that opera is a type of singing which calls for a great deal of practice, it is natural for individuals to ask the inquiry 'why learn opera singing?'. Well, . the basic reason is that there are lots of different benefits of singing opera, as people like Michael Rosewell would certainly validate. As an example, opera singing needs outstanding vocal control, range and technique, which vocalists can only learn through strenuous and intensive training and practice. Consequently, opera singers establish great breath control and support, precise posture and stronger vocal muscles. In addition to the vocal mastery that opera causes, an additional benefit of opera singing is the fact that it provides vocalists the opportunity to embrace stories and traditions from various cultures and historical contexts, in addition to understand different languages.
